Constantine I. A.D. 307/10-337. BI centenionalis (17.7 mm, 2.22 g, 7 h). City commemorative for Constantinople. Siscia mint, Struck A.D. 334-335. CONSTAN-TINOPOLIS, bust of Constantiople left wearing laurel-banded helmet and imperial robes, scepter over left shoulder / Victory standing facing, head left, in prow of galley, holding transverse scepter and resting on shield // · BSIS ·. RIC VII 241; LRBC 751. Good VF, well centered and sharply struck on full-size, round flan; olive patina, a bit rough in places.
